Oklahoma Code § 27A-2-5-116

Title 27A. Environment And Natural Resources: Violations - Penalties

A.  Any person who knowingly and willfully:
1.  Violates any applicable provision of the Oklahoma Clean Air
Act or any rule or standard promulgated thereunder;
2.  Violates any order issued or permit condition prescribed
pursuant to the Oklahoma Clean Air Act;
3.  Violates any emission limitation or any substantive
provision or condition of any permit;
4.  Makes any false material statement, representation, or
certification in, or omits material information from, or knowingly
alters, conceals, or fails to file or maintain any notice,
application, record, report, plan or other document, except for
monitoring data, required pursuant to the Oklahoma Clean Air Act to
be either filed or maintained;
5.  Fails to notify or report as required by the Oklahoma Clean
Air Act, rules promulgated thereunder or orders or permits issued
pursuant thereto; or
6.  Fails to install any monitoring device or method required to
be maintained or followed pursuant to the Oklahoma Clean Air Act;

shall, upon conviction, be guilty of a misdemeanor and be punished
by a fine not to exceed Twenty-five Thousand Dollars ($25,000.00)
per day of violation or for not more than one (1) year imprisonment
in the county jail, or both such fine and imprisonment.
B.  Any person who knowingly and willfully:
1.  Violates any applicable provision of the Oklahoma Clean Air
Act or any rule promulgated thereunder, or any order of the
Department or any emission limitation or substantive provision or
condition of any permit, and who knows at the time that he thereby
places another in danger of death or serious bodily injury;
2.  Tampers with or renders inaccurate any monitoring device; or
3.  Falsifies any monitoring information required to be
maintained or submitted to the Department pursuant to the Oklahoma
Clean Air Act,
shall, upon conviction, be guilty of a Class C2 felony offense and
subject to a fine of not more than Two Hundred Fifty Thousand
Dollars ($250,000.00), or for not more than ten (10) years
imprisonment, or both such fine and imprisonment.
Added by Laws 1992, c. 215, § 16, emerg. eff. May 15, 1992.  Amended
by Laws 1993, c. 145, § 53, eff. July 1, 1993.  Renumbered from § 1-
1817 of Title 63 by Laws 1993, c. 145, § 359, eff. July 1, 1993;
